What to Look for in Drapery Fabric

Choosing the right drapery fabric starts with understanding how the fabric will be used. Weight and drape are the two most important qualities — a fabric that drapes beautifully falls in soft, fluid folds that frame a window elegantly, while a stiffer fabric creates a more structured, tailored look.
